Bonjour,
Je suis un débutant en fortran et je souhaite savoir comment appeler un ".exe" au sein d'un programme fortran.
Merci.
Version imprimable
Bonjour,
Je suis un débutant en fortran et je souhaite savoir comment appeler un ".exe" au sein d'un programme fortran.
Merci.
Bonjour,
dans une page du forum j'ai trouver la solution:
call system ('toto.exe')
je crois que ça marche.
Merci:ccool:
de manière générale, en linux, n'importe quel type d'executable peut être lancé via la commande:
si tu es déjà dans le bon répertoire sinon, s'il est plus loinCode:./monfichier
et si tu dois remonterCode:./mondossier/monfichier
donc il suffit de sauvegarder ça dans un string genreCode:../../monfichier
ou bienCode:
1
2
3
4 character(len=256)::chemin chemin = "../../monfichier" call system(chemin)
la commande // servant à concaténer les chaines et trim à supprimer les espaces blancs en début et fin de chaine.Code:
1
2
3 chemin ="monfichier" call system("./"//trim(monfichier))